The stars count chip on the repository dashboard looks clickable but doesn't actually navigate anywhere. This wraps it in an anchor tag linking to the GitHub stargazers page, matching the pattern already used by the issues chip right next to it.

Pull request overview

This PR makes the repository “stars” indicator in the HACS repository dashboard clickable by linking it directly to the GitHub stargazers page for the repository.

Changes:

  • Wrap the stars assist-chip in an external GitHub link to /stargazers.
  • Align the stars chip behavior with other linked chips in the same chip set (e.g., authors, issues).
